The status of the German language has perhaps never aroused more
heated debate: scholars argue that the language is in visible
decline, that its lexicon and grammar are increasingly
impoverished, not least through massive infiltration by Anglicisms.
The newly published language report presents the findings of
research studies in four areas that have characterized the debate
in different ways: vocabulary, Anglicisms, flexion, and nominal
style.
